Track: Artificial Intelligence and Formal Methods for Cybersecurity

The Master of Science in Next-Generation Computing is a master's program that includes three tracks:   Artificial Intelligence and Formal Methods for Cybersecurity; Artificial Intelligence in Medicine and Healthcare; and Quantum Technology. This exciting new program will be taught by highly qualified and experienced professors from top-ranked universities.

​The​ track of this program in Artificial Intelligence and Formal Methods for Cybersecurity is distinguished from other classic graduate programmes in the field of cybersecurity as it offers an innovative academic approach that combines the advanced techniques of artificial intelligence and formal methods. Thus, it progresses into the next level of cybersecurity which is required to face the increasing size and sophistication of cyberattacks. Indeed, artificial intelligence helps security operations analysts to be proactive against threats. Furthermore, formal methods have become well established as powerful techniques to demonstrate the absence of security vulnerability allowing for the construction of highly secured protocols and critical systems.

Program Objectives

The program’s main objective is to provide students with the following skills:

  • Advanced design and implementation of safe, intelligent, AI-driven systems.
  • Advanced usage of formal methods for the verification of safety and security critical systems.
  • Conduct innovative applied research in cybersecurity to meet the GCC countries’ needs and provide solutions to regional private and public institutions.
Career Opportunities

Upon completion of the Master’s program, graduates can embrace expert careers as:

  • Analyst and developer of advanced computer science applications, particularly in cybersecurity, AI and formal verification of safety and security critical systems in a variety of private and public industrial and services fields.
  • Academic and research careers in GCC and other universities and research centers.
